Fitness Api

This is an MCP server project based on the OpenAPI specification, used for the Google Fitness API, supporting automatic generation and multiple transport modes.

What is an MCP Server?

An MCP server is a tool based on the Model Context Protocol that can convert complex API interfaces into more understandable and usable models. Through this server, users can easily interact with various APIs without delving into the underlying technical details.

How to Use an MCP Server?

To use an MCP server, you need to first install the necessary dependencies, then start the server via the command line and select an appropriate transport mode. Users can customize the server's behavior through configuration files or environment variables.

Applicable Scenarios

MCP servers are suitable for developers and testers who need to interact with APIs frequently, as well as non-technical personnel who want to simplify the API call process. It is particularly suitable for use in rapid development environments to improve work efficiency.

Main Features

Automated API Integration
Automatically convert OpenAPI specifications into easy-to-use models, reducing manual coding efforts.
Multi-Mode Support
Support multiple transport modes (such as stdio, sse, streamable-http) to adapt to different application scenarios.
Configuration Flexibility
Allow customizing the server's behavior through environment variables or configuration files to meet different needs.
